The assembly manual of
battery operated car
Products should be assembled by an adult. Protective equipment
should be worn. Not to be used in traffic. Not suitable for children
under 3 years. Choking hazard- small parts. In unassembled
state, contains potentially hazardous small parts. Please keep
out of the reach of small children. Pay attention to the potential
hazards of using the toy in areas other than private grounds.
Please read the manual before using the product. The manual and
carton contain important information, please keep them properly
for later references. If failure to following the instruction in the
manual, it might be dangerous for your child.

Assembly Instructions

Rear Axle Assembly

Install the rear axle into the car body, ensuring equal extension on both sides.

Rear Wheel Assembly

Attach rear wheels to the axle using bushings, washers, nuts, and covers.

Front Axle Assembly

Mount the front axle to the car body using bushings, bolts, washers, and cotter pins.

Front Wheel Assembly

Install front wheels onto the axle with bushings, washers, nuts, and covers.

Steering Axle Assembly

Connect the steering axle holder and steering axle to the car body.

Steering Wheel Assembly

Attach the steering wheel to the steering axle using a screw and lock nut.

Head Cover Assembly

Install the head cover onto the car base and steering column.

Seat Assembly

Attach the seat to the car body's seat slot using flat head screws.

Battery Connection

Connect the battery wires by attaching the two red clip locks in the rear trunk.
